Customs Duties and Taxes

We always do our best to make international shipping as smooth as possible. Sometimes, depending on how your package is shipped, customs duties and taxes may apply.

If your order ships Delivered Duty Paid (DDP), we cover those charges for you. But if it ships Delivered Duty Unpaid (DDU), you may be asked to pay them when your package arrives.

Here’s a quick guide to help you understand the difference:

DDU – Delivered Duty Unpaid

  • You’re responsible for any import duties, taxes, or customs fees when your order arrives in your country.

  • We cover the cost of shipping it to your country’s border, but not the additional import charges.

  • Your local customs office or courier might contact you to settle fees before delivery.

If your order ships DDU, you may need to take action before your package can be released.

DDP – Delivered Duty Paid

  • We take care of everything—duties, taxes, and customs clearance.

  • Your order arrives at your door with no extra fees or paperwork on your end.

  • At checkout, this will appear as "International Standard (6–18 business days)".

DDP means you don’t have to worry about any extra charges when your package arrives.
